Scottish bistro in West End

Along with its sister restaurant in Leith, A Room in the West End offers Scottish bistro dishes at affordable prices. Informal and friendly, the West End restaurant is underneath the vibrant Teuchters’ Bar. It is a cosy, candle-lit spot with wood panelling and white-washed stone walls. The two-seater alcove tables are perfect for a romantic night out.

Fresh, local ingredients

Scottish ingredients and recipes are very much to the fore at A Room in the West End. This might mean classic options such as the haggis, neeps and tatties or tweaks on traditional dishes such as the Cullen skink served with paprika puff biscuits. Sirloin steaks from the Borders are always popular and Scottish seafood is well represented in dishes like the smoked North Sea halibut with a caper and mizuna salad. When in season, Scottish game features prominently and the Scottish cheeseboard always wins new fans. The Dunsyre Blue and brie-style Broon Coo come recommended.

Local attractions and transport links

A Room in the West End is on William Street below Teuchters’ Bar. There is restricted on-street parking and pay parking at The Sheraton or Castle Terrace. Haymarket and Waverley train stations are both within a fifteen minute walk and William Street is very near the tram line and numerous bus routes. The shopping boutiques of the West End and several theatres and concert halls are within easy walking distance.
